Output d6ae2515077743f60c2e890943cb9e75321e54035151b0d88daeb91c63b897f0:13

value
6953115
script pubkey
OP_0 OP_PUSHBYTES_20 18c72deb43b0d490915a43ef246f019d6717ad16
address
bc1qrrrjm66rkr2fpy26g0hjgmcpn4n30tgkcancse
transaction
d6ae2515077743f60c2e890943cb9e75321e54035151b0d88daeb91c63b897f0